Abstract Cytotoxic drugs are frequently used in a hospital setting. They are mainly administered intravenously and require reconstitution and preparation of the solutions. This is commonly done by nurses in the nursing station. However, cytotoxic drugs are potentially hazardous to personnel and patients, and appropriate waste disposal is necessary. Centralized preparation of cytotoxic medication reduces these risks and problems. We review our experience with centralized preparation and controlled application of chemotherapy in a major medical center. It improves overall safety in reducing exposure to the drugs, while errors of dosage and handling can be decreased and costs and volume of hazardous waste are lower to a substantial extent. Central preparation of cytotoxic drugs is feasible and allows improved quality control.
